CDHPs Could Revolutionalize Health Care

Lower employer health care costs and give consumers more choices

from PERFORMAX

According to Forrester Research, consumer-driven health plans (CDHPs) will attract 2.7 million members and capture $16 billion in premiums by 2005. Preliminary reports from carriers and consultants offering CDHPs show that medical cost increases are less under a CDHP compared to other health plans. A recent nine-month study by a national carrier demonstrates that medical costs under a CDHP rose by just 1.5 percent, compared to double digit increases under other types of plans (Ceniceros).

How do you choose a contact management system?

Business has picked up lately and I’ve come to the realization that my contact management system, which I have been using for the past five years, is outdated. I want to track action items and run reports, something my current software doesn’t allow. I know some of the newest software will let me do that (and then some). I’m ready to make a significant investment to upgrade; however, I’m intimidated by the wide array of options.

Which packages are considered the industry leaders? Out of this mix which programs are overpriced? What kind of features should I be looking for?

I’m curious if any of you are using an online contact management service instead of running a system on your computer. Are online systems as robust and reliable as those running on your computer?
